Governance

A company with a Nomination Committee structure since 2016. The Board of Directors comprises 12 directors (including 8 outside directors), with an outside director serving as chairman of the Board. In addition to the three statutory committees—Nomination, Audit, and Compensation—the company has established advisory committees, namely the Governance Committee and the Compliance Committee, both of which are composed entirely of outside directors, forming an advanced governance framework.

Risk Management

The Global Management Risk Committee (GMRC), established in 2022, assesses and identifies risks from short-term, medium-term, and long-term perspectives, and reports regularly to the Global EXCO and the Board of Directors. Geopolitical risk, cyber risk, response to 6PPD/TRWP, and response to the EUDR (EU Deforestation Regulation) have been set as the four key priority management items as of 2026, with cross-organizational task forces driving the response.

Shareholder Returns

The annual dividend forecast for FY2026 (ending December 2026) is ¥125 per share (interim ¥60, year-end ¥65). A 1-for-2 stock split was implemented in January 2026 (a simple comparison with the ¥230 actual result for FY2025 (ended December 2025), which is pre-split, is not possible). During Q1 of the current fiscal year, 93,359,400 treasury shares were retired (a decrease of ¥268,586 million), and 14,430,200 shares were acquired (an increase of ¥49,688 million).

Dividend Policy

Dividends are paid twice a year, as an interim dividend and a year-end dividend. The dividend forecast for FY2026 (ending December 2026) is an annual ¥125 per share (interim ¥60, year-end ¥65). Note that a stock split at a ratio of 2 shares for every 1 share of common stock was implemented effective January 1, 2026. There has been no revision from the most recently announced dividend forecast.

ESG

Under its vision of becoming a "Sustainable Solutions Company by 2050," the company promotes a proprietary sustainability business model that incorporates carbon neutrality, the circular economy, and nature positive initiatives into management strategy across the entire value chain. In FY2025 results, Scope 1 and 2 CO2 emissions were reduced by approximately 64% compared to 2011 (achieving the 2030 target of 50% ahead of schedule), the ratio of recycled and renewable resources reached approximately 40% (on track to achieve the 2030 target), and support for smallholder natural rubber farmers reached a cumulative total of approximately 24,400 households (against a 2026 target of 30,000 households). On the human capital front, the company introduced human creativity KPIs as a global management indicator, achieving a female leader ratio of 17.1% (2025) and securing approximately 2,200 digital talent personnel. Sustainability targets (six items including CO2 reduction, circular economy, and nature positive) have been incorporated into the mid- to long-term incentives of executive compensation, and the company supports the recommended disclosures of the TCFD and TNFD.
